首页
学习
活动
专区
工具
TVP
发布
社区首页 >问答首页 >不能用鼠标选择密码域!PHP网站问题

不能用鼠标选择密码域!PHP网站问题
EN

Stack Overflow用户
提问于 2018-07-23 02:34:48
回答 1查看 41关注 0票数 0

链接为https://www.agarwalsaraogi.com/emailadmin

我可以单击username字段,但不能单击password字段。要放置焦点,我必须使用键盘上的tab键。

它之前工作得很好,但有一次我试着输入了错误的密码。在那个错误之后,它就不工作了。我从代码中删除了错误消息行,但它仍然不起作用。我使用了div类alert-danger作为错误消息。

主要问题是无法在移动浏览器中输入密码。

代码语言:javascript
复制
<!DOCTYPE html>
<?php
    $error = "";
    if(isset($_POST['username'],$_POST['password'])){

        /*** You can change username & password ***/
        $user = array(
                        "user" => "abc",
                        "pass"=>"def"          
                );
        $username = $_POST['username'];
        $pass = $_POST['password'];
        if($username == $user['user'] && $pass == $user['pass']){
            session_start();
            $_SESSION['simple_login'] = $username;
            header("Location: Email_Manager.php");
            exit();
        }else{
            $error = "Invalid Login Credentials";
            echo "<script>alert('".$error."'); window.history.back();</script>";
        }
    }
?>

<html>
    <head>
        <link rel="icon" type="image/png" href="favicon.png">
         <style>

.footer {
   height:60px;
   width: 99%;
   background-color: Transparent;
   font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
   color: white;
   text-align: center;
   position: relative;
   bottom: 0;
}
.header {
   position: absolute;
   left: 0;
   top: 0;
   width: 100%;
 /*  background-color: #4CAF50; */
   font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
   color: white;
   text-align: center;
}
.tableadjust {
   position: fixed;
   margin: auto;
    width: 60%;
   top: 30%;
   margin:auto;
}
</style>   

    <style>


    #grad1 {
    height: 200px;
    background: #2939B3; /* For browsers that do not support gradients */
    background: linear-gradient(to right,   #1385CC , #2939B3); /* Standard syntax (must be last) */
    }
#emails {
    font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
    border-collapse: collapse;
    width: 100%; 
    max-width: 512px;  
}

#emails td, #emails th {
    border: 0px solid #ddd;
    padding: 8px;
    color: white;
}

/* #emails tr:nth-child(even){background-color: #f2f2f2;} */

/* #emails tr:hover {background-color: #ddd;} */

#emails th {
    padding-top: 12px;
    padding-bottom: 12px;
    text-align: center;
   /* background-color: #4CAF50; */
    color: white;

}
input[type=text], input[type=password], input[type=search] {
      font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
    padding: 6px 10px;
    margin: 3px 0;
    box-sizing: border-box;
    border-radius: 25px;
}
    input[type=button], input[type=Submit], input[type=reset] {
        font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
     background-color: Transparent; 
    border-radius: 25px;
    border: 2px solid #FFFFFF;
    color: white;
    padding: 6px 10px;
    text-decoration: none;
    margin: 3px 2px;
    cursor: pointer;
    </style>
    <title>
    Email Management
    </title>
    <meta name="viewport" content="width=device-width, initial-scale=1.0">

    <META NAME="ROBOTS" CONTENT="NOINDEX, NOFOLLOW">
    </head>
    <body id="grad1"><center>
    <div style="max-width: 512px; width:100%; margin: auto; top: 100px; position: relative;">
        <img src="favicon.png"></img>
    <table id="emails">
        <thead>
            <tr><th colspan=2>Login to Email Management
        </thead>
        <tbody>
            <form method=POST action="index.php">
            <tr><td>Username: <td><input placeholder="Username" name="username" type="text" style="width:100%">
            <tr><td>Password: <td><input placeholder="Password" name="password" type="password" value="" style="width:100%">
            <tr><td colspan=2><input type="submit" value="Login" style="width:100%">
        </tbody>

    </table>

    </div>

    <footer class="footer"><br> <br> <br> <br> <br>
  <p style="width: 100%">Powered by <a href="http://www.byteitcorp.com" style="color:white;">ByteIT Corp</a></p>
</footer>
    </center>


<div class="header">
  <p><font size=25><b></b>EMAIL MANAGER</b></font></p>
</div>

    </body>

    </html>
EN

回答 1

Stack Overflow用户

回答已采纳

发布于 2018-07-23 02:41:51

在您的例子中,这个问题可以通过从footer类中删除position:relative;来解决。下一次,你应该知道如果你需要使用6 <br>,你做错了什么。:)

编辑:

  1. remove position:absolute from <font> (您可以从具有电子邮件管理器的<div style="max-width: 512px; width:100%; margin: auto; top: 100px; position: absolute;">
  2. move position删除<div style="max-width: 512px; width:100%; margin: auto; top: 100px; position: absolute;">

上的EMAIL font position

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/51468129

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档